It has been a year since Changi Airport Terminal 3 (T3) opens its door in January 2008. We at manincure.com will like to bring to you some of the T3 beautiful sights. The terminal is the largest among the 3 terminals. The terminal interior is lit with soft natural lighting and you always get a clarity view of what’s happening all around with its various see through window panels. There are also various earth elements in the interior landscape design where you will find grand line-up of the main wooden pillar structures, waterfalls, plants and wooden railings. Like the other terminals, T3 houses variety of shops and restaurants. Of course, there will be a Swensen (Swensen Earle) in T3! Terminal 3 is easily accessible by MRT and inter-terminal transfer is also made easier with sky train or a walk on the beautiful link bridge which is built just above the MRT station (Above). The grand and open concept of Terminal 3 will definitely help maintain Singapore Changi Airport’s Best International Airport Status quo.
